js foreach 遍历对象 文心快码BaiduComate 在JavaScript中,forEach 方法通常用于遍历数组,而不是直接用于遍历对象。然而,你可以通过一些技巧来间接使用 forEach 方法遍历对象的属性。以下是几种方法和示例代码,演示如何使用 forEach 遍历JavaScript对象的属性: 1. 使用 Object.keys() 和forEach Object.keys() 方法...
1:ForEach forEach方法用于调用每个数组的每个元素 并且可以将元素的值传递给回调函数。 回调函数包含三个参数:currentIndex:当前元素的值。index当前元素的索引值。arr可选,当前元素的所在数组 forEach方法无法改变原数组,且没有返回值,无法使用break continue等跳出循环,无法遍历对象,只能遍历数组 const list = [1, ...
是的,PHP中的foreach语句可以用于遍历对象。当你想要遍历一个对象的属性时,可以使用foreach。这里有一个例子:class Person { public $name; public $age; } $person = new Person(); $person->name = "John"; $person->age = 30; foreach ($person as $key => $value) { echo $key . ": " ....
封装forEach // 将自定义的方法挂载到Object的构造函数中,函数接收一个对象一个回调方法Object.prototype.constructor.forEach=function(obj,callback){// 判断回调是否是一个函数if(typeof(callback) ==='function'){leti =0;for(letkeyinobj){callback(obj[key],i,key); i ++; }return; }// 传入的回...
使用Java中的foreach遍历对象 在Java中,我们经常需要遍历数组、集合等对象来访问其中的元素。其中,使用foreach循环是一种简洁高效的遍历方式。本文将介绍如何在Java中使用foreach来遍历对象,并提供一些示例代码。 foreach循环 foreach循环,也称为增强型for循环,是Java 5中引入的语法糖,用于简化遍历数组、集合等对象的...
forEach遍历对象 使用Object.keys() forEach遍历对象方法: 结果:
foreach是JavaScript中数组对象的一个方法,它用于遍历数组中的每一个元素,并对每个元素执行相应的操作。foreach方法接受一个函数作为参数,该函数会被依次应用到数组中的每个元素上。 二、foreach方法的基本语法 foreach方法的基本语法如下所示: array.forEach(function(currentValue, index, arr), thisValue) 其中,...
ForEach(aList.indices,id:\.self){indexinItemView(aList[index]) 遍历对象 ForEach(aList){iteminItemView(item)} 区别:aList是一个ObservableObject。遍历对象,传入的是引用;遍历索引,传入的仅仅是值,故修改aList后视图上呈现的可能会不同步。
在Java中,可以使用foreach循环遍历数组、集合和其他实现了Iterable接口的对象。1. 遍历数组:```javaint[] arr = {1, 2, 3, 4, 5};for (...
foreach语句到底可不可以改变所遍历容器(数组与集合)的值? 我先说个答案:可以改变对象的值,但是不能删除或添加对象,也不可以改变变量(比如int a)的值,就算用集合存变量依旧不能。 概述: 我在书上看到的是这句话:当需要以其他顺序遍历数组或改变数组中的元素时,还是必须使用下标变量。